Brian J. Danzig. Partner and Chair of the Firm's Seattle Real Estate Group. Brian Danzig advises institutions, investors and key decision makers in negotiating, conducting due diligence and documenting and closing diverse and complex real estate, finance and business transactions. Mr. Danzig regularly handles acquisitions, dispositions, commercial mortgage and other financings, leasing, investment, development and related business transactions for institutional, private, and individual clients, from the largest financial institutions and institutional investors in the United States to local developers and investors and regional and community banks. He has noteworthy experience representing institutions and investors with single asset and on portfolio note purchase and sale transactions and with multi-state and multi-party transactions. Mr. Danzig is a frequent lecturer and author on a wide range of subjects concerning real estate transactions, finance and creative deal structuring. Since Brian Howe founded Vox in 2009 we have equipped hundreds of individuals and organizations to start real conversations that result in previously unimaginable results. We started as a law firm serving startup businesses, investors, and nonprofits (and are still glad to serve select clients with their comprehensive legal needs). However - our core focus is guiding clients through critical negotiations in order to achieve their personal and business objectives. Our negotiation methods are rooted in behavioral science and have been refined through much experience. Whether it's setting cofounder equity, closing a new investment round, negotiating compensation, navigating a potential HR crisis, testing the seriousness of an opportunity, or establishing terms of a critical business partnership, we help you learn techniques to identify what your counterpart actually needs and wants, then develop a roadmap to reach mutual commitment. For every client we engage, Brian serves as lead counsel and will add support from our roster of former executives, attorneys, and experts as needed.. We help clients get what they want through evidence-based negotiation tactics and support.. For example.... Entrepreneurs: we help entrepreneurs improve their communication during fundraising - from initial pitch to signed term sheet.. Employees: we help employees increase their compensation, at the point of hire, raise or termination.. Executives: we help executives understand their potential customer and/or strategic partner in order to meet their needs and structure a mutually beneficial relationship.. In addition to the above examples, our services can be employed in high-stakes conflict resolution, termination or renegotiation of unfair business agreements, and other critical negotiations. We particularly thrive in two unique situations: (1) where two sides are on the brink of a falling out and each appears immovable; or (2) where two parties are genuinely interested in building a mutually beneficial relationship but have failed to establish mutually acceptable terms.. Across the Pacific Northwest and Alaska, Brett provides counsel and advice to clients on a wide variety of aviation-related claims and insurance issues. In his practice, Brett helps commercial airlines, helicopter and floatplane operators, Part 91 and Part 135 operators, municipalities and airport operators navigate complex disputes, including civil litigation and investigations. Brett’s experience ranges from helping airline clients resolve passenger claims involving in-flight injuries, discrimination and accommodation claims, and other tort claims related to operations above and below the wing, to defending aircraft and helicopter operators and owners after accidents. Brett frequently litigates cases involving federal preemption issues, the Airline Deregulation Act, Air Carrier Access Act, Montreal Convention, and other Federal Aviation Regulations.. In addition to Brett’s aviation practice, he works closely with small businesses and individuals to help resolve contract disputes and provide advice on non-disclosure and non-compete agreements. He also represents his clients in litigating insurance coverage involving liability coverage, property damage, business interruption, and insurance bad faith. He also defends product manufacturers against design defect, manufacturing defect, and other product liability claims.. Prior to going into private practice, Brett served two and a half years at the Washington State Attorney General’s Office. As an Assistant Attorney General, he represented the State of Washington in trial and appellate proceedings involving abused and neglected children.
